On 01/12/2016 11:56 AM, Daniel P. Berrange wrote: > Add a block driver that is capable of supporting any full disk > encryption format. This utilizes the previously added block > encryption code, and at this time supports the LUKS format. > > The driver code is capable of supporting any format supported > by the QCryptoBlock module, so it registers one block driver > for each format. > > At this time, the "luks" driver is registered. New LUKS > compatible volume can be formatted using qemu-img > > $ qemu-img create --object secret,data=123456,id=sec0 \ > -f luks -o key-id=sec0,cipher-alg=aes-256,\ > cipher-mode=cbc,ivgen-alg=plain64,hash-alg=sha256 \ > demo.luks 10G >
